About Us
Volition Partners is a boutique consulting firm dedicated to building high-performance companies. We are excited to introduce our innovative service, the Volition Index, designed to help organizations benchmark their performance in critical disciplines such as strategic alignment, operating agility and leadership effectiveness. Our vision for the Volition Index is to simplify and standardize how leadership teams measure management debt, so they can take immediate action to improve performance.
​
Volition Partners is building a tight-knit team of world class talent who are passionate about reducing the pain and uncertainty that is inherent in building companies. The company was founded in 2020 by Dave Williams, an executive leader with decades of management experience as a founder or executive at companies including Cadbury Schweppes, DoubleClick, Viacom and Rhapsody.
